Transaction 96da61b82821a1ccb62378aa93043259e213691d37d01926ca62f6684739a98b
1 Input
1 Output
-
96da61b82821a1ccb62378aa93043259e213691d37d01926ca62f6684739a98b:0
- value
- 4593054
- script pubkey
- OP_0 OP_PUSHBYTES_20 e66b7e4eead062ee4f57e225f308da914a82e843
- address
- bc1que4hunh26p3wun6hugjlxzx6j99g96zrmqlvmk